A WEEK UNDER CANVAS
TERRITORIAL CAMP AT TRENTHAM Some 900 officers and men, comprising the Ist Battalion of the Wellington Regiment, will. leave Wellington for Trentham this week to a week’s course of training under canvas. The first detachment, consisting of officers and non-commissioned officers, will leave Lambton station to-night, and will undergo a “refresher” course of three days’ training before the arrival of the main body. On Saturday afternoon, by a special train leaving Lambton station at 2 p.m., the main body will leave. The men, who will be under the command of Lieut-enant-Colonel R. L. Evatt, will remain in camp until Saturday, November 27, by which time a comprehensive course of training will have been completed. This camp will differ from those held by the battalion in previous years, as the men will live under canvas. The course of training, also, will be somewhat different, as it will lead up to a tactical scheme, which will be carried out on November 26. A route march will form part of this scheme, the men marching from Trentham to bevond Upper Hutt, where the major part of the operations will take place. There will be the usual entertainments during the course of the camp, pictures being shown nightly. The last night at Trentham will be given up to' the customary camp concert.
